Interactive Public Health Data Tool
On December 15, 2022, ÐÇ¿ÕÓéÀÖ¹ÙÍø's and the National Notifiable Diseases Surveillance System (NNDSS) released a new for users of NNDSS annual data on ÐÇ¿ÕÓéÀÖ¹ÙÍø WONDER.
A key data source for public health, the NNDSS annual tables provide information on cases of selected infectious national notifiable diseases and conditions sent to ÐÇ¿ÕÓéÀÖ¹ÙÍø by U.S. states and territories. These enhancements are part of ÐÇ¿ÕÓéÀÖ¹ÙÍø's efforts to modernize public health data systems.
The new interactive tool:
- Allows users of NNDSS annual data to create data visualizations customized to their needs.
- Offers more flexibility to focus their analyses and understand trends and patterns, such as comparing NNDSS data across years, specific populations, diseases and conditions, and geographic areas.
- Enhances user experience compared to the current, fixed format annual data tables.
- Makes NNDSS data more transparent.
With the release of these new interactive features, ÐÇ¿ÕÓéÀÖ¹ÙÍø is not adding any new data elements to NNDSS data displays or the ability to stratify existing NNDSS data elements in ways not previously available.
